Laying hens and broilers have enjoyed great leaps in performance over the decades in which large-scale genetic selection has taken place – but where are the limits? It may not be biological, as Poultry World discovers Future breeding programmes for poultry may have to take a more holistic approach that considers bird welfare and environmental concerns, in addition to improved performance, a leading geneticist has warned.
